Output 86039b8340b62d4171ab8843c206ae098e23e6bf76584fd733851b7b79f29dd9:0

value
3750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5946c36afdb075d211877ec406b807e78265799e OP_EQUAL
address
39q4qLhiPfiNvgVbZ98pnDvSzttHonangr
transaction
86039b8340b62d4171ab8843c206ae098e23e6bf76584fd733851b7b79f29dd9
spent
true